Ghana winger Christian Atsu has undergone tests on Sunday to determine the extent of the injury he suffered at the 2019 Africa Cup of Nations on Saturday.

Extent in the damage will be known today when the results from the MRI scan comes back.

The Newcastle ace picked up an injury during Ghana’s goalless draw with defending champions Cameroon.

The 27-year old lasted only 15 minutes before he was replaced by Samuel Owusu.

Atsu is a major doubt for Ghana’s decisive Group F game against Guinea-Bissau on Tuesday.

The four-time winners will need to beat the Wild Dogs to progress to the last 16 of the competition.
